Edinburgh castle bagpipers

By |2019-07-13T02:39:34+01:00June 30th, 2010|events, weddings|0 Comments

On 1st June 2010 we started the new season of Edinburgh Castle bagpipers, to entertain guests on their visit to the Castle. Duties include playing on the battlements as the castle opens, 1 hour concert and photos in hospital square, then warming up the crowd before the one o clock gun. Plinth Project, Trafalgar Square

By |2017-03-01T11:39:33+00:00August 18th, 2009|events|0 Comments

Managing director Roddy Deans was selected out of 33000 applicants to receive a place on the 4th Plinth in Trafalgar square, as a part of Antony Gormley’s one and other project. Bagpipers For Edinburgh Castle

By |2017-03-01T11:39:48+00:00August 1st, 2009|events, weddings|0 Comments

Working in partnership with Historic Scotland, Reel Time is supplying professional bagpipers for Edinburgh Castle, as part of their daily events program.  Our pipers open the castle at 9.30 each morning playing on the front battlements beside the gatehouse suite.  They then play a varied program and pose for guests pictures on the battlements at Hospital square.  The days playing is topped off with a 15 minute recital before the 1 o clock gun is fired. “it is an honour to be working with the castle and entertaining visitors to our country” said Duncan, [...]
